Abstract

A gas turbine combustor includes a pilot burner, provided at a top portion of a combustion liner having a combustion chamber defined therein, and a main burner of a premixing type disposed adjacent an outer periphery thereof. The pilot burner is provided with an inflow passage, provided in an upstream end portion to allow the compressed air from a radially outer area into a radially inner area, a plurality of fuel supply holes for injecting the fuel into the inflow passage in a direction perpendicular to the flow of the compressed air, a premixing passage for guiding the air-fuel mixture from the inflow passage in an axially downstream direction while the compressed air and the fuel are mixed together, and a plurality of premixed air-fuel mixture injection holes for injecting the premixed air-fuel mixture from the premixing passage into the combustion chamber.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A gas turbine combustor to mix a compressed air, fed from a compressor, with a fuel to burn a resultant air-fuel mixture to be supplied to a turbine, which combustor comprising:
 a pilot burner provided in a top portion of a combustion liner defining a combustion chamber therein,   a main burner of a premixing type located on an outer periphery side thereof, the pilot burner including:
 an inflow passage provided in an upstream end portion to allow the compressed air to inflow from a radially outer area into a radially inner area; 
 a plurality of fuel supply holes to inject the fuel into the inflow passage in a direction perpendicular to the flow of the compressed air; 
 a premixing passage to mix the compressed air and the fuel inflowed through the inflow passage and to guide the air-fuel mixture towards an axially downstream side; and 
 a plurality of premixed air-fuel mixture injection holes to inject the premixed air-fuel mixture from the premixing passage into the combustion chamber. 
   
     
     
         2 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ising a fuel injection hole formed at a center portion of the pilot burner to inject a portion of a fuel for the pilot burner into the combustion chamber. 
     
     
         3 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 2 , further comprising a carbon removal injection hole formed in the vicinity of a downstream side of the fuel injection hole to supply a portion of the premixed air-fuel mixture within the premixing passage. 
     
     
         4 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the premixing passage includes a speed increasing portion having a passage section that gradually reduces towards a downstream side. 
     
     
         5 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 4 , further comprising a mixing facilitation member provided on an upstream side of the speed increasing portion in the premixing passage to facilitate a premixing by deflecting the premixed air-fuel mixture radially outwardly. 
     
     
         6 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the inflow passage has an annular inflow opening, the inflow passage including a plurality of guide pieces positioned radially inwardly of the annular inflow opening to guide the compressed air towards a center of the inflow passage. 
     
     
         7 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the fuel supply holes are arranged at portions between the neighboring guide pieces. 
     
     
         8 . The gas turbine combustor as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of premixed air-fuel mixture injection holes include a plurality of first air-fuel mixture injection holes provided in a peripheral wall of a cylindrical body that forms an outer wall of the premixing passage and a plurality of second air-fuel mixture injection holes provided in a tip end portion of the pilot burner.
